South Node in Gemini in the 2nd House (House of Money)

Gemini says how South Node shows up; the 2nd House says it happens in money, possessions, self-worth. Put the two together and you have the placement as it sits on a chart.

Turning information into income is your standing trick

You can convert what you know into money faster than most people can update a spreadsheet: the side arrangement, the work found through a conversation, the skill picked up in a fortnight and sold in the third week. Gemini on the tail in the House of Money made resourcefulness your baseline.

The habit belongs to this arena because being quick was the earliest reliable way to be provided for. That has left you almost impossible to corner financially, and it has also meant no single resource has ever had to be built slowly.

The reflex is a second stream

When money tightens, you widen: another client, another format, another thing worth trying. It works often enough that it has never needed review. The pattern is not indecision — every one of those moves was reasonable on its own day. What it produces over years is a portfolio of half-built assets, all viable and none of them large.

Nothing has been left alone long enough to compound

The material cost is specific: every asset you own is roughly the age of your current interest in it. Skills, accounts, working relationships and reputations all reset when your attention moves, which means you keep re-earning ground you already covered. Nothing has been permitted the boring years in which things quietly get larger by themselves.

The people relying on you cannot plan

Your income is genuinely adequate and impossible to forecast, and the difference matters enormously to anyone who shares a household with you. They are not doubting your capability; they simply cannot build anything on a number that changes shape every quarter. A figure you commit to and hold does more for the people near you than a larger figure that moves.

Do one small thing and let it sit

Sagittarius holds the far end, where entangled resources are settled, where the material is fewer commitments held for longer. Start with something almost trivially small: open one account with a fixed monthly transfer and give it a five-year label. Do not optimise it, move it, or improve on it. Watching one thing grow without your intervention is what this position has never seen.

Hard to summarise, therefore hard to price

Your income arrives from a shifting mix rather than a single line, which has made you resilient and impossible to summarise. Buyers pay premiums for legibility — for knowing exactly what they are getting — and a mix that changes shape every year reads as unfinished. Write one sentence describing what you do and use it unchanged for twelve months. Consistency of description outperforms breadth of capability.

Everything is current, nothing is old

There is remarkably little in your life that predates the last few years — few possessions with history, few arrangements you have kept, few things you have simply maintained. The lightness is genuine and it means nothing has accrued any weight. Keep one thing deliberately past the point where you would normally replace it. Duration is a resource you have never held.

Borrowing and lending without terms

Money moves easily and informally between you and the people around you: things covered, favours returned in kind, arrangements nobody wrote down. It works until it does not, and then it damages a friendship rather than a contract. Put terms on the next one, in writing, even between friends. Explicit arrangements protect the relationship far better than trust does.

Explaining is not the same as providing

In your household you tend to handle money by talking about it — options laid out, plans described, the situation made intelligible to everyone. It is genuinely calming and it can substitute for the boring administrative act nobody enjoys. Do the paperwork before the conversation for once. The reassurance that comes from a completed form is a different substance entirely.

Options are not the same as offers

You are generous with possibilities: things you might do together, plans that could work, ways this could go. Partners find it energising and slowly notice how few of them are load-bearing. Commit to one specific thing with a date and a cost attached. A single kept arrangement outweighs a great many attractive ones, and it is the currency this position rarely spends.
